[0053] The present invention has no special limitation on the preparation of the positive electrode, and the preparation method of the solid lithium ion battery known to those skilled in the art is enough. In the present invention, the positive electrode can be prepared according to the following method:
[0054] mixing a compound having a structure shown in formula I, a binder, a homopolymer of lithium salt monomer (III), a carbon material, and a solvent to obtain a slurry;
[0055] After coating the slurry on the surface of the current collector and drying it, a positive electrode is obtained;
[0056] The homopolymer of the lithium salt monomer (III) has the structure of formula V
[0057]
[0058] Wherein, the number average molecular weight of the homopolymer (formula V) of the lithium salt monomer (III) is 3000-10000.
